M2S050T-1FCSG325 operates based on the principles of digital logic. It consists of configurable logic blocks, interconnects, and input/output elements. The user can program the FPGA to implement desired logic functions by configuring the interconnections between logic blocks.
The FPGA's internal memory stores the configuration data, which determines the behavior of the circuit. Upon power-up or reset, the FPGA loads the configuration data and starts executing the programmed logic functions.
